Android 使用shadowOf方法时出现Robolectric编译错误

Android 使用shadowOf方法时出现Robolectric编译错误,android,robolectric,Android,Robolectric,我正在安道尔ID 2.3.3项目(API 10)中使用Robolectric 1.2 当使用shadowOf方法时,它抛出以下编译错误 ShadowView shadowView = Robolectric.shadowOf(view); 错误:无法访问ObjectAnimator 但是错误已经消失了,如果我在分析后将android sdk更改为API 11及以上版本,发现它是robolectric中的一个bug 目前,使用2.0-alpha-1似乎可以解决这个问题 以下是为该问题创建的git

我正在安道尔ID 2.3.3项目(API 10)中使用Robolectric 1.2
当使用shadowOf方法时,它抛出以下编译错误

ShadowView shadowView = Robolectric.shadowOf(view);
错误:无法访问ObjectAnimator


但是错误已经消失了,如果我在分析后将android sdk更改为API 11及以上版本,发现它是robolectric中的一个bug

目前,使用2.0-alpha-1似乎可以解决这个问题

以下是为该问题创建的github问题

经过分析,发现这是robolectric中的一个bug

目前,使用2.0-alpha-1似乎可以解决这个问题

以下是为该问题创建的github问题

我在2.2中仍然存在这个问题。这件事是我自己解决的

import static org.robolectric.Robolectric.shadowOf_;
...
ShadowView shadowView = Robolectric.shadowOf_(view);

如果有人能提供一些见解,这将是了不起的

我对2.2仍然有这个问题。这件事是我自己解决的

import static org.robolectric.Robolectric.shadowOf_;
...
ShadowView shadowView = Robolectric.shadowOf_(view);
如果有人能提供一些见解,这将是了不起的